Question: What is a foods shelf life?

Shelf life of food products refers to the period for which they can be used while maintaining the food quality. Extrinsic factors, such as, gaseous atmosphere, storage temperature, and relative humidity coupled with intrinsic properties of food determine the shelf stability and perishability of food.

Why does food have a shelf life?

The aim of shelf-life is to help consumers make safe and informed use of foods. The shelf-life of foods should only be considered valid, if the product is purchased intact and undamaged. Consumers should always follow manufacturers instructions on storage, particularly temperature and use of the product after opening.

What is shelf life of drug?

Shelf life is the period of time, from the date of manufacture, that a drug product is expected to remain within its approved product specification while stored under defined conditions. Shelf life is typically expressed in units of months, i.e. 24 months, 36 months, to a maximum of 60 months.

How long can you keep medicine after it expires?

Excluding certain prescription medicines such as nitroglycerin, insulin, and liquid antibiotics, most medicines stored under reasonable conditions retain at least 70% to 80% of their original potency for at least 1 to 2 years after the expiration date, even after the container has been opened.
